I just had to send my turbos off for rebuild also. I have a very good friend that lives close to me, P'cola FD. He is doing the engine rebuild and helping me with everything else aswell. Without his help there is no way I could get this done. I just couldnt afford to send everything off to a far away shop. Wait, I cant afford what im doing now!

Check this site out http://www.jrx7.com/auto5speedswap.htm

Keep your eye out for parts cars. Like on the forums and thepartstrader. However it will probally be cheaper to find someone in Floridia, so that you can go inspect and pick up the parts yourself. BTW, where do you live? Some of the things are best to buy new like the clutch master and slave cylinders, mazdaformance.com.

Originally Posted by blaze08' date='Mar 12 2003, 10:32 PM
All the parts came from one guy in Tampa? Lucky you, and they all have to be the same year i heard.

I'm down here in Miami
No they dont have to come from the same year. The only thing that is "year specific" is the ECU.
